Abstract

L'invention concerne une porte coulissante ou une fenêtre coulissante (1), comprenant un cadre fixe (3) et un battant coulissant (2) apte à coulisser par rapport à celui-ci. Le cadre fixe (3) comporte en haut un élément de guidage (6, 6') destiné à une pièce de guidage (4) du battant coulissant (2). L'invention est caractérisée en ce que, pour monter le battant coulissant (2) sur le cadre fixe (3), l'élément de guidage (6, 6') est maintenu de façon mobile sur le cadre fixe (3).
